UAE Team Emirates cyclists and staff to be vaccinated against Covid-19 in January

Cyclists and staff of the UAE Team Emirates cycling team will be invited to receive the Covid-19 vaccine during the first training camp in January.

Mauro Janetti, general manager of the team, is now volunteering in the third phase of a vaccine trial produced by the Chinese company Sinopharm Group. He spoke about the upcoming vaccination of the entire team in an interview with La Gazzetta dello Sport.

Mauro Gianetti: “I was one of 30,000 volunteers in Abu Dhabi testing the new Sinopharm vaccine. I was given two doses, no negative side effects. We are now going through the third phase of testing. The vaccine has not been approved yet, but I know that very little is left until then.

The vaccine will completely change our relationship with the outside world. Our team faced the coronavirus in February. We know what it is like to go through a nightmare due to a virus.

Our training camp will take place in January in Abu Dhabi. We want to vaccinate the entire team, riders and staff. We have already coordinated and planned everything with the team doctors. Ready to start as soon as the vaccine is certified. By the way, vaccination is not imposed. It’s a personal choice. “

Paolo Tiralongo resigns from UAE Team Emirates

Fabio Aru’s departure from the UAE Team Emirates cycling team could not but affect his former teammate and mentor, 43-year-old Paolo Tiralongo, who worked in the team as a technical assistant.

Born in Avola (Sicily), Paolo Tiralongo now lives in Bergamo. He has joined the Italian amateur cycling team Velo Plus Racing Team Palazzago, according to quiBiciSport.it.

In the team, he will hold two positions – sports director and responsible for training cyclists.
Tiralongo, who retired as a professional cyclist in 2017, was an assistant to such captains as Contador, Nibali, Aru, and will bring to the cycling team from Bergamo valuable experience in the World Tour teams.

This year the Velo Plus Racing Team Palazzago took part in Andera’s Giro d’Italia and Andera’s Giro di Lombardia. At the 2020 Giro Ciclistico d’Italia amateur, won by Tom Pidcock, Velo Plus Racing Team Palazzago cyclist Gerardo Sessa finished 15th overall.

Among the pupils of the team is Filippo Conca, who will play in the Lotto Soudal team from next year.
